I received a Recteq cover for my RT-410 earlier this week. Nice heavy durable material but the fit is terrible to be polite about it. Its a good 8 inches wider than the barrel.
There is a seam that wants to "fit" around part of the hopper but it isn't even close. It drapes over the RT-410 like a cover that is designed for something else and is way too large.

I understand Recteq got some criticism for some of the covers for other models fitting like a glove and therefore being difficult to get on and off. If this RT-410 cover design was their adjustment from the previous comments, they screwed up on this one too. It is just too big, too baggy, and fails to neatly fit the shape of the RT-410. Disappointing. This looks like an early prototype that nobody made an effort to refine into a product they can be proud of. Instead it looks and fits like garbage.
